Erb's Palsy is a condition that occurs when the brachial plexus nerve bundle is stretched or torn at the time of delivery. This injury can be caused either due to medical negligence or complications during birth.

The majority of these lawsuits are settled out of court. The process may differ from case to case.

Children who suffer problems with the brachialplexus the nerve bundle that runs from the spine to each arm, could be eligible to settle for Erb's psy. This nerve bundle is responsible for movement and sensation in the hand, fingers and shoulder. In the majority of cases it's due to medical errors during labor and birth usually a doctor applying too much force to deliver the baby or delivering the head before the shoulders have been fully delivered.

A medical malpractice suit for this condition can result in a substantial settlement especially in extreme cases where the injury causes permanent effects. A family can pursue compensation if their child develops erb’s palsy due to a medical issue during birth. A experienced New York birth injury attorney can explain the process and fight for the maximum settlement in the case. The damages can cover costs for physical therapy, rehabilitation and hospital costs, future expenses for home care, specialized medical equipment and lost wages, past and future pain and suffering, and more.

Erb's Palsy is usually caused due to medical errors that occur during vaginal delivery or C-section. Doctors may pull too much when trying to deliver a baby. Additionally, doctors could use forceps or vacuum extractors incorrectly. This can exert excessive pressure on the infant's head and shoulder, causing an injury referred to as shoulder dystocia.

Gestational diabetes and breech births increase the risk of injuries during the delivery. Women who suffer from these conditions typically have babies that are larger than average, which can place extra stress on arms and shoulders during delivery.

A settlement is monetary compensation families receive from a hospital, doctor or other medical provider following the filing of a lawsuit for mistakes that led to the development of Erb's palsy in a child. The money is used to pay for expenses such as therapy, treatments and adaptive equipment for the home and at school, and much more.

The majority of harrisburg erb's palsy lawsuit cases involving palsy are settled outside of court. This is a more efficient method to settle cases and avoids the possibility of a jury's decision being overturned in appeal. Families can also recover compensation much faster than if their case was argued in court.

Erb's palsy occurs when the baby's shoulders are stuck on the mother's pelvic bone, or when their arms are pulled too far. It can happen in vaginal births as well as a c-section. It's more common when doctors don't take care and attempt to birth a baby that is too big for the pelvic bone of the mother, or is manifesting as a Breech birth (feet-first).
